General Security Statistics

55% of online users have been infected with spyware.

The Internet Crime Complaint Center (IC3) received 206,884 complaints of web-based crimes during 2007.

Internet crime is at a record high with nearly $240 million U.S. in reported losses during 2007, a $40 million increase from 2006.

The FBI estimates all types of computer crime in the U.S. costs industry about $400 billion while in Britain the Department of Trade and Industry said computer crime had risen by 50 percent over the last two years.
